Spiritual and Ritualistic Uses
Burning bay leaves holds deep cultural and historical significance in various traditions worldwide. It has been an integral part of spiritual practices, symbolizing purification, protection, and connection to the divine.
In ancient Greece and Rome, bay leaves were sacred to the gods Apollo and Artemis, representing victory, wisdom, and protection. The leaves were burned as incense in temples and during rituals to invoke divine favor and purify the sacred space.
Symbolism and Beliefs
- Purification and Protection:Bay leaves have been traditionally used to cleanse and protect individuals and spaces from negative energies, evil spirits, and harmful influences.
- Connection to the Divine:The aromatic smoke released from burning bay leaves is believed to create a bridge between the physical and spiritual realms, facilitating communication with higher powers.
- Prosperity and Success:In some cultures, burning bay leaves is associated with attracting abundance, prosperity, and success in various aspects of life.
Culinary Applications
Burning bay leaves can significantly enhance the flavor of food, adding a subtle yet distinct aroma and depth of flavor. The process of smoking or infusing food with bay leaf smoke is a traditional culinary technique used in various cuisines worldwide.
Smoking with Bay Leaves
Smoking food with bay leaves involves exposing it to the smoke produced by burning bay leaves. This method imparts a rich, smoky flavor to the food, particularly meats, poultry, and fish. The leaves are typically placed in a smoker box or on a bed of hot coals and allowed to smolder, releasing aromatic compounds that penetrate the food.
Infusing with Bay Leaves
Infusing food with bay leaves is another common technique used to enhance flavor. Whole or ground bay leaves are added to cooking liquids, such as stews, soups, and sauces, and allowed to simmer for an extended period. As the leaves infuse, they release their aromatic oils and flavors, adding a subtle yet noticeable depth to the dish.
